About the Role This role sits within the wider People function and is central to the development and delivery of outreach, recruitment, and development initiatives for early career joiners. You’ll work closely with internal stakeholders and external partners to manage school leaver, graduate, apprenticeship, and career changer initiatives—ensuring an inclusive, engaging, and impactful experience from attraction through to development. Key Responsibilities * Coordinate and deliver outreach programmes such as work experience placements, virtual insight sessions, and internship opportunities. * Partner with internal recruitment teams and hiring managers to support hiring campaigns, assessment centres, and onboarding activities. * Lead and facilitate early careers attraction events both virtually and in person, targeting schools, universities, and other networks. * Build and maintain strong external relationships with training providers, educational institutions, and early talent networks. * Ensure a high-quality candidate experience across all touchpoints, including “keep warm” engagement and onboarding journeys. * Support the planning and delivery of development activities for early career colleagues, including graduate schemes and apprenticeship programmes. * Contribute to the design and facilitation of training content as part of structured early careers development pathways. * Act as a key point of contact and advisor to internal stakeholders on early careers policies, timelines, and best practice. * Actively support diversity and inclusion objectives across early careers activities and partnerships. What We’re Looking For * A confident and engaging communicator with strong presentation and facilitation skills. * Proven experience supporting or managing early careers programmes (e.g. graduates, apprentices, school leavers, or career changers). * Good understanding of the UK early careers landscape and student recruitment market. * Knowledge of apprenticeship design and funding frameworks is desirable. * Experience with learning and development tools or digital learning platforms is a plus. * Strong stakeholder management skills and the ability to build relationships at all levels. * Experience in a professional or financial services environment is beneficial. * Comfortable working both independently and collaboratively. * Willingness to travel occasionally within the UK to support outreach and development events.
